site stats

Distributed cache consistency

Webetc., that are absent in distributed in-memory cache sys-tems[2]. Consequently, the coordination costs associated with partial replication in the context of in-memory caches are amplified. Due to these reasons, several of the main-stream in-memory cache platforms have opted for relaxing consistency, ensuring weaker semantics than the classical WebApr 13, 2024 · Cache invalidation can improve the consistency and freshness of cache data, but it can also increase the complexity and overhead of cache synchronization, especially in distributed or concurrent ...

Cache coherence - Wikipedia

Of course, these advantages rest on the fundamental assumption that the data in the cache—or caches—always maintain the same values as the source data. Although this may seem like a straightforward goal, it’s easier in theory than in practice. In fact, there are three pitfalls that can derail it: 1. When changes to the … See more For all the benefits of a cached database, the potential for cache inconsistency is perhaps its most conspicuous drawback. But how big is the … See more Luckily, for each of the potential sources of cache inconsistency above, there are a corresponding number of solutions. 1. Cache invalidation … See more Because the challenge of maintaining cache consistency becomes more complex and increasingly more consequential as your architecture grows, you need an … See more In addition to cache invalidation, write-through and write-behind caching can address many of the scenarios that help you achieve cache … See more WebJan 24, 2024 · So, in short, the main features of a distributed cache can be listed as follows: 1. They make resources globally accessible. 2. The architecture allows … how does season 2 of stranger things end https://prosper-local.com

In-Process Caching vs. Distributed Caching - DZone

WebMechanism for Distributed File Cache Consistency Gray and Cheriton By Farid Merchant Date: 9/21/05 CS 5204 (FALL 2005) 2 Problems with Distributed System Caching Caching is a mechanism to improve the speed and performance of the system by replicating copies of frequently accessed data. But with the added cost of : Complexity of ensuring … WebPriming the cache. Many solutions prepopulate the cache with the data that an application is likely to need as part of the startup processing. The Cache-Aside pattern can still be … WebThe cache consistency maintains the synchronization of the cached data items with the original data. In COCA, the entire network is divided into several clusters (groups), … how does season 2 of sanditon end

What is a Distributed Cache? - Medium

Category:DCC: Distributed Cache Consistency SpringerLink

Tags:Distributed cache consistency

Distributed cache consistency

Heterogeneous and other DSM systems Distributed systems

WebApr 8, 2024 · This blog discusses the ordering of events in distributed systems based on the synchronization of physical and logical time clocks. Open in app. ... cache consistency [5], and mutual exclusion [3 WebHistory. The term "consistent hashing" was introduced by David Karger et al. at MIT for use in distributed caching, particularly for the web. This academic paper from 1997 in …

Distributed cache consistency

Did you know?

WebA distributed cache is a cache which has its data spread across several nodes in a cluster also across several clusters across several data centres located around the globe. Being … WebJan 26, 2024 · A distributed cache has several advantages over other caching scenarios where cached data is stored on individual app servers. When cached data is distributed, the data: Is coherent (consistent ...

WebSep 11, 2024 · Eventual consistency describes the way in which a database or cache which is temporarily inconsistent automatically reaches consistency. Ideally, consistency should be reached within a few … Webory fence, are provided to enforce stronger consistency. We add another level of distributed cache on top of the global memory to exploit data locality and hide the latency of re-mote memory accesses. An efficient distributed cache coher-ence protocol is also designed based on RDMA to enforce the memory consistency model provided by GAM. …

WebApr 13, 2024 · Consistency Models 作为一种生成模型,核心设计思想是支持 single-step 生成,同时仍然允许迭代生成,支持零样本(zero-shot)数据编辑,权衡了样本质量与计算量。. 我们来看一下 Consistency Models 的定义、参数化和采样。. 首先 Consistency Models 建立在连续时间扩散模型中 ... WebApr 6, 2024 · ACID transactions guarantee strong and immediate consistency. Designing for cloud-native, we take a different approach. On the right-side of Figure 5-1, note how business functionality segregates into small, independent microservices. ... The shopping cart microservice consumes a distributed cache that supports its simple, key-value data …

WebApr 11, 2024 · CockroachDB was able to fit their use case, which required data consistency, low-latency, multi-region, and multi-cloud capabilities. From start to finish, the development of this project took around 8 months. Today, the service is used by Mux applications to perform signing keys lookups and writes. These keys are used for things …

WebNov 1, 2024 · Then this cycle ends. Fig 5. In this approach we still need periodic checking whether the version changes, but since VersionDB is relatively small, this cost is acceptable. Suppose the checking interval is 10 seconds, then after at most 10 seconds, all nodes will detect the changes and stay consistent with the database. photo resizer 60 kbWebEntry consistency: when a process enters a critical section, it will automatically update the values of the shared variables. View-based Consistency: it is a variant of Entry Consistency, except the shared … how does seasons happenWebConsistency is a quality of shared data that is relevant for distributed caching. This page explains the distributed-cache consistency models in terms of standard distributed systems theory. Distributed caches are available when using the Terracotta Server Array, available with BigMemory Max. Propagation of Modified Data photo resizer 20 to 50 kbWebCaching introduces the overhead and complexity of ensuring consistency, reducing some of its performance benefits. In a distributed system, caching must deal with the additional complications of communication and host failures. Leases are proposed as a ... how does seasons occurWebA distributed cache may contain both local and distributed objects. Several attributes and methods in the Object Caching Service for Java allow you to work with distributed objects and control the level of consistency of object data across the caches. how does season 4 of ozark endWebFeb 8, 2024 · Consistency: Data consistency is vital in a distributed caching system. Consistency can be achieved using techniques like data replication and quorum-based protocols. Load Balancing: Distributed caching systems must be able to handle the load of multiple requests. Load balancing can be used to distribute the load across multiple … how does seated app workWebSep 11, 2024 · Cache which is distributed almost always supports partitioning however, caches need not support repartitioning. Instead, they can allow cache misses to occur … photo resizer for form